16th-century Ming Dynasty Porcelain Shipwreck Jarlet (#5) domestic animal 25" W x 26" DThis mid 16th century small porcelain jar is among John Derian's trove of handpicked vintage & antique goods. Dating back to the late Ming Dynasty era (c. 1540 AD), this swatow jarlet features a blue & white motif and maintains a marine patina after being submerged in water for centuries. Details approx. 2" W x 2" H Porcelain c. 1540, China Please note that vintage items embrace unique variations and imperections such as marine wear including glaze
